Nobody guessed that the light coming through the tree was not the sun, but rather a streetlight. The shot was taken at a long distance with a full one second exposure and I had to adjust the contrast/brightness to get the tree to come out a little better.

Many said it was not the best shot for a postcard and I agree, but I thought that the effect was so neat that I could not pass up the chance to use it. It was just too much fun to take the shot in my backyard at 6AM that morning.
